Radial shaft seals play a vital role in protecting machinery from fluid leakage and contamination. Multi-component sealing technology has emerged as a powerful solution for enhancing the performance, longevity, and efficiency of radial shaft seals. This ultimate guide delves into the benefits and applications of multi-component sealing, exploring how this advanced technology can improve industrial machinery operation.
Multi-component seals combine various materials, such as elastomers, metals, and advanced polymers like PTFE, to deliver enhanced sealing capabilities. The elastomers offer flexibility, while the metal components provide structural strength. The addition of advanced polymers like PTFE improves the seal's resistance to chemicals, high temperatures, and high pressures, making it ideal for demanding environments.
One of the key benefits of multi-component sealing technology is its ability to provide superior protection against wear and tear. The combination of materials helps reduce friction, extending the service life of the seal and the machinery it protects. Additionally, multi-component seals are highly resistant to chemical degradation, ensuring that they maintain their integrity even in harsh operating conditions.
Another advantage of multi-component seals is their versatility. By tailoring the materials used, manufacturers can design seals that meet the specific demands of various applications. Whether it is high-speed, high-pressure, or chemically aggressive environments, multi-component seals can be customized to provide optimal sealing performance, enhancing equipment efficiency and reliability.
